#1a4c0b basic color information

#1a4c0b

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1a4c0b has decimal index of: 1723403, is composed of 10.2% red, 29.8% green and 4.3% blue. #1a4c0b in CMYK color model, is composed of 65.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 70.2% black.
#333300 is the closest web-safe color to #1a4c0b.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
